AI boosts power generation efficiency, says NDPHC

Main story

The Managing Director and Chief Executive Officer of the Niger Delta Power Holding Company (NDPHC), Jennifer Adighije, says Artificial Intelligence (AI) and Machine Learning (ML) are transforming operations across the company’s power generation plants.

Speaking after an engagement with the Nigerian Economic Summit Group (NESG), Adighije said the company has deployed AI-powered predictive maintenance systems that use real-time data, sensors and machine learning to detect equipment faults before they result in failures.

She explained that the shift from traditional preventive maintenance to predictive maintenance allows engineers to monitor the condition of equipment continuously instead of relying on fixed servicing schedules.

According to her, the technology has reduced forced outages, lowered maintenance costs and improved the efficiency and reliability of NDPHC’s power plants.

Adighije said AI has proved particularly valuable in monitoring gas-fired turbines, enabling operators to track fuel efficiency, vibration, temperature, component wear and overall turbine performance through real-time digital systems.

She added that the technology has improved plant availability, increased electricity generation efficiency and strengthened the reliability of power supply.

The NDPHC boss said AI, automation and digital analytics would become increasingly important in addressing long-standing challenges in Nigeria’s electricity sector, including inadequate generation capacity, transmission constraints, technical losses and grid instability.

She noted that smart technologies could improve electricity demand forecasting, load balancing and power dispatch, while enhancing operational performance across the electricity value chain.

Adighije reaffirmed the company’s commitment to innovation, saying technology adoption would remain central to delivering efficient, reliable and sustainable electricity as demand continues to rise.

NDPHC was established under the National Integrated Power Projects (NIPP) and remains one of Nigeria’s largest power generation companies, with investments spanning generation, transmission and distribution infrastructure.

The issues

Nigeria’s electricity sector continues to grapple with ageing infrastructure, grid instability and operational inefficiencies that contribute to frequent outages and unreliable power supply.

Power sector operators are increasingly turning to AI and digital technologies to improve asset management, reduce downtime and maximise the performance of existing infrastructure.
